Universal Technical Institute Reports Revenue Down 1.8% in Third Quarter 2018

August 14, 2018 By CollisionWeek Editor

Universal Technical Institute, Inc. (NYSE: UTI), the provider of transportation technician training, reported financial results for the fiscal 2018 third quarter ended June 30,. Revenues for the quarter were $74.9 million, down 1.8 percent compared to $76.3 million for the prior year period. Boyd Group Reports Second Quarter Sales Up 18.9% from 2017

August 13, 2018 By CollisionWeek Editor

Same store sales up 3.2 percent. The Boyd Group Income Fund (TSE:BYD.UN) on Friday reported its financial results for the three and six-month periods ended June 30. Sales increased by 18.9 percent to CA$456.6 million ($348.11 million) from CA$384.0 million  ($292.76 million) in 2017, including same-store sales increases of 3.2 percent. Uni-Select Reports Second Quarter Sales Up 35.6%

August 13, 2018 By CollisionWeek Editor

Uni-Select Inc. (TSX: UNS) reported its financial results for the second quarter ended June 30. Sales up 35.6 percent to $461.6 million of which The Parts Alliance contribution represented $111.0 million or 32.6 percent.
